All the Other Days is a raw and intimate dive into the life of Dr. Pablo Iglesias, a palliative care doctor, and his daily encounters with patients nearing the end of their lives. Carlos Agulló, in his directorial debut, captures the weighty silence that hovers in hospital rooms, alongside the emotional dialogues that unfold. The pacing feels almost meditative, giving you space to reflect on mortality and human connection, while the cinematography keeps it grounded in stark realism. There's no flashy editing or gimmicky effects here; it’s all about the quiet power of real moments. Agulló's choice to focus on this heavy subject matter is both bold and respectful, making it a distinctive piece in the documentary genre. You feel the dedication and heart in every frame.
